Ingredients

How to prepare

  1. Season the chicken with half of the salt and black pepper.
  2. Melt the butter in a large skillet; add the chicken and cook over medium heat, turning to brown on all sides. Remove the chicken and set it aside.
  3. Add the onions, green pepper, and parsley to the skillet; cook until the onions are tender.
  4. Add the rice, tomatoes, chili powder, remaining salt, pepper, and broth. Bring it to a boil and stir well.
  5. Place the chicken pieces on top. Reduce the heat, cover, and simmer for 30 minutes, or until the chicken is tender and the liquid is absorbed.

Cooking Tips & Tricks

Make sure to season the chicken well before cooking to ensure that it is flavorful.

- Browning the chicken before adding it to the rice mixture adds depth of flavor to the dish.

- Stir the rice mixture occasionally while cooking to prevent it from sticking to the bottom of the pan.

- Let the dish rest for a few minutes before serving to allow the flavors to meld together.

Storage and Reheating Instructions

Store any leftovers of Chicken and Rice Mexicana in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. To reheat, place the dish in a microwave-safe container and heat on high for 2-3 minutes, or until heated through.
